Polyurethane Dressing
ALLEVYN◊ Compression dressings contain a highly absorbent material embedded in a self-adherent polyurethane matrix. The dressing is covered with a waterproof polyurethane film, which is permeable to oxygen and water vapour and is bacteriaproof. ALLEVYN◊ Compression dressings employ all the proven benefits of moist wound healing, without any breakdown of the dressing caused by contact with exudate. The result is early, clean and trouble-free healing of those wounds, which have traditionally proved difficult to care for.
Highly Absorbent
ALLEVYN◊ Compression has a high absorption capacity and an ability to lock in exudate. This capacity results from the structure of highly absorbent material embedded in a polyurethane matrix.
Non-adherent to wound surface
ALLEVYN◊ Compression dressings are slightly adherent. They adhere well to dry intact skin, but will not adhere to the wound surface. The dressing shows a slight adherence to dry skin, which will hold the dressing in place while the compression bandage is applied. The adhesion is so slight that trauma to sensitive skin is minimised.
Promotes early healing due to moist wound enviroment
The outer layer used on ALLEVYN◊ Compression is a breathable film layer. This allows the formation and maintenance of a moist wound healing environment at the wound surface, reducing the risk of eschar formation and promoting rapid and trouble free healing. The film is also waterproof and bacteriaproof.
Maintains absorption even under compression
ALLEVYN◊ Compression is ideal for use in areas where absorption is needed, but the area is under pressure, for example, to dress wounds on the foot in mobile patients, or under compression therapy for venous leg ulcers.
Easy to use
ALLEVYN◊ Compression dressings absorb exudate and ensure minimal mess at dressing changes. Dressing changes are therefore easier for the carer and less traumatic for the patient; wound irrigation can be kept to a minimum. The progression of exudate is visible through the opaque dressing.
